教育理念
不同于成人编程培训,少儿编程的主要目的是培养孩子编程思维,通过学习编程知识,逐渐影响他们分析问题、解决问题的思维模式,打破常规教育形成的惯性思维。此外,课程需要避开成人编程的枯燥与抽象,通过所见即所得,快速反馈机制等环节,刺激孩子主动学习,让孩子的学习兴趣和学习习惯都往良好的方向发展。
师资力量
编程教育机构的选择还要看师资力量,因为授课老师的资历背景和专业程度,决定着其是否真的懂教育,能否与孩子进行专业的沟通。
教学方式
很多机构通过线上视频授课,价格便宜,他们通过购买百度靠前的排名广告吸引到家长,这类机构一般把每次的课件以视频的形式发给家长,最多在上课的时候配一个‘答疑老师’,实际上是家长在扮演老师的角色,所以这类课程很便宜。但是编程需要老师手把手来引导,练习成果需要老师来确认,所以线下小班授课才是最有效的。一方面老师与学员可以充分互动,不漏掉每一个疑惑难题;另一方面,学员之间可以互相学习帮助,良性促进共同进步,提高个人协作能力。
课程体系
孩子的学习时间与机会是最宝贵的,所以少儿编程需要有完善的课程体系,从而促进孩子持续性的系统化学习,避免一些拼凑式课程和简单重复练习。许多孩子在学校课堂上学习知识点时,常觉得自己的学的东西在现实中应用不到,所以课程内容既要吸引孩子的兴趣,也要能够结合实例进行应用。市面上的编程语言有很多,比如C/C++、Java、Python、Perl等等,但大部分的编程语言都不适合青少儿进行学习,枯燥的编程语言不仅理解困难也在操作上增加了很多难度。